1.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 2 pts

How do you create a new slide in Google Slides?

Click on "File" and then "New Slide"

Click on "Insert" and then "New Slide"

Click on "Slide" and then "New Slide"

Click on "Edit" and then "New Slide"

Answer explanation

To create a new slide in Google Slides, you should click on 'Slide' and then select 'New Slide'. This option directly allows you to add a new slide to your presentation.

2.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 2 pts

What is the first step to add text to a slide in Google Slides?

Click on "Insert" and then "Text Box"

Click on "Slide" and then "Add Text"

Click on "File" and then "Add Text"

Click on "Edit" and then "Text Box"

Answer explanation

The correct first step to add text in Google Slides is to click on 'Insert' and then select 'Text Box'. This option allows you to create a text box where you can enter your desired text.

3.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 2 pts

Which menu option allows you to insert an image into a Google Slide?

File

Edit

Insert

View

Answer explanation

To insert an image into a Google Slide, you should select the 'Insert' menu option. This option provides various elements you can add, including images, shapes, and text boxes.

4.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 2 pts

To add a video to your slide, which option should you select after clicking "Insert"?

Image

Video

Text Box

Shape

Answer explanation

To add a video to your slide, you should select the 'Video' option after clicking 'Insert'. This directly allows you to embed a video, unlike the other options which serve different purposes.

5.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 2 pts

What is the shortcut key to create a new slide in Google Slides?

Ctrl + N

Ctrl + M

Ctrl + S

Ctrl + P

Answer explanation

The shortcut key to create a new slide in Google Slides is Ctrl + M. This command specifically adds a new slide to your presentation, while Ctrl + N is for a new presentation, and Ctrl + S and Ctrl + P serve different functions.

6.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 2 pts

Which of the following is NOT a way to add text to a slide?

Using a text box

Typing directly on the slide

Using the "Insert" menu

Using the "View" menu

Answer explanation

The 'View' menu is primarily for changing the layout and appearance of the presentation, not for adding text. In contrast, text boxes, typing directly, and the 'Insert' menu are all valid methods to add text to a slide.

7.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 2 pts

What file types can you insert as images in Google Slides?

.jpg and .png

.doc and .xls

.mp3 and .wav

.pdf and .txt

Answer explanation

In Google Slides, you can insert images in formats like .jpg and .png. Other file types such as .doc, .xls, .mp3, .wav, .pdf, and .txt are not supported for image insertion.
